Cotton Crisis in Pakistan: Causes, Challenges, and Strategic Revival Plan

Cotton Crisis in Pakistan

By Sajid Mahmood Pakistan is currently grappling with a critical cotton crisis that has severely impacted its agricultural and industrial sectors. The sharp decline in cotton production has compelled the country to import over 5 million bales of cotton this year, placing a financial burden of approximately $2 billion on the national treasury. CMIA COTTON HIP – MB – ORGANIC – SCOT

Cotton Made in Africa (CmiA) is a sustainability initiative aimed at improving the living conditions of African smallholder cotton farmers while promoting environmentally friendly cultivation practices.
